Diabetes Management 

Diabetes is a prevalent health condition characterized by abnormal blood sugar levels, and nutritional consulting plays a crucial role in its management. A qualified nutritionist can create personalized meal plans focusing on carbohydrate management, glycemic control, portion sizes, and mindful eating habits. Additionally, they educate clients about the glycemic index, insulin sensitivity, and the importance of balanced nutrition in preventing complications associated with diabetes.

Managing Digestive Disorders Through Nutrition

Individuals suffering from digestive disorders such as irritable bowel syndrome (IBS), Crohn’s disease, ulcerative colitis, or gastroesophageal reflux disease (GERD) can benefit significantly from nutritional consulting. Consultants analyze dietary triggers, food intolerances, gut microbiome health, and digestive enzyme function to design customized diets that alleviate symptoms, reduce inflammation, and improve gastrointestinal function. They may recommend diets like low FODMAP, gluten-free, or anti-inflammatory protocols tailored to each client’s needs.

Optimizing Nutrition for Autoimmune Conditions

Autoimmune conditions like rheumatoid arthritis, lupus, Hashimoto’s thyroiditis, or multiple sclerosis involve an overactive immune response that attacks the body’s tissues. Nutritional consulting focuses on anti-inflammatory diets, immune-modulating nutrients, gut health optimization, and personalized health and wellness products to support immune system balance, reduce flare-ups, manage symptoms, and enhance overall well-being. Consultants also educate clients about the impact of lifestyle factors like stress, sleep, and exercise on autoimmune health.
